Spis treści

Wybierz do której części artykułu chcesz przejść

Na każdej dobrze zorganizowanej stronie internetowej musi istnieć sposób, który pozwoli użytkownikowi sprawnie poruszać się po dużych zbiorach danych – listach produktów, wynikach wyszukiwania, wpisach blogowych czy komentarzach. Paginacja to właśnie ta technika, która pozwala podzielić treści na mniejsze części i zaprezentować je w formie łatwej do przeglądania i optymalnej pod kątem SEO. Ale jak ją poprawnie wdrożyć, by nie tylko ułatwiała życie odwiedzającym, ale też nie pogarszała widoczności strony w wyszukiwarkach?

Czym jest paginacja?

Paginacja (ang. pagination) to technika dzielenia dużych zbiorów treści na osobne strony, zazwyczaj numerowane, do których użytkownik może przejść za pomocą przycisków „następna”, „poprzednia” lub wybranych numerów stron. Każda strona paginacji zawiera fragment całości – np. 10 wyników wyszukiwania, 20 produktów w sklepie internetowym lub 5 wpisów blogowych.

Paginacja umożliwia uporządkowaną nawigację po witrynie i pozwala uniknąć nadmiernego przewijania treści, zwłaszcza na urządzeniach mobilnych. Dzięki niej użytkownicy mogą z łatwością przeglądać zawartość serwisu i szybko wracać do interesujących ich elementów. To także jeden ze sposobów na poprawę doświadczenia użytkownika (UX), szczególnie w przypadku stron zawierających wiele elementów do przeglądania.

Dlaczego paginacja ma znaczenie dla SEO?

Z punktu widzenia wyszukiwarek internetowych paginacja odgrywa istotną rolę w indeksowaniu i prezentacji treści. Prawidłowo wdrożona paginacja stron ułatwia Googlebotowi poruszanie się po witrynie i zrozumienie jej struktury. Natomiast nieprawidłowa implementacja może prowadzić do problemów takich jak:

  • duplikacja treści – gdy każda strona paginacji ma zbyt podobną zawartość i nie jest odpowiednio oznaczona,
  • problemy z indeksowaniem – gdy boty wyszukiwarki nie mogą efektywnie przechodzić między stronami paginacji,
  • utrata wartości linków – gdy wewnętrzne linkowanie jest chaotyczne lub zbyt głębokie.

W skrócie: paginacja pomaga uporządkować treści zarówno dla użytkowników, jak i dla robotów wyszukiwarek. Ale tylko wtedy, gdy jest wdrożona z głową.

Jak poprawnie wdrożyć paginację?

Skuteczna paginacja to coś więcej niż tylko numerki na dole strony. Poniżej omawiamy najważniejsze aspekty techniczne i UX-owe implementacji.

1. Zapewnij logiczną strukturę adresów URL

Każda strona paginacji powinna mieć unikalny adres URL, np.:

twojadomena.pl/blog/page/2/
twojadomena.pl/kategoria-produktow/strona/3/

Taki format jest przejrzysty zarówno dla użytkownika, jak i robota wyszukiwarki. Umożliwia wyszukiwarce zrozumienie ciągu powiązanych ze sobą stron i prawidłowe ich indeksowanie.

Ważne, by unikać dynamicznych i nieczytelnych linków typu:

twojadomena.pl/page.php?id=2342&type=1&sort=new&page=2

Jeśli CMS lub sklep nie generuje przyjaznych URL-i, warto je skonfigurować ręcznie lub za pomocą odpowiedniego pluginu.

2. Czy używać znaczników rel=”next” i rel=”prev” (lub innych alternatyw) ?

Jeszcze kilka lat temu Google rekomendowało użycie atrybutów rel=”next” i rel=”prev” w kodzie HTML, by sygnalizować zależność między stronami paginacji. Choć dziś wyszukiwarka nie bazuje już bezpośrednio na tych sygnałach, ich stosowanie wciąż może poprawić porządek na stronie i wpłynąć na UX.

Zamiast tego warto zadbać o spójne linkowanie wewnętrzne – linki „następna strona”, „poprzednia” i numerowane przyciski powinny mieć standardowe atrybuty href, a nie działać wyłącznie na JavaScript.

3. Zadbaj o tytuły i opisy meta

Każda paginowana podstrona powinna mieć nieco zmodyfikowany tytuł i opis meta, by uniknąć duplikacji treści w wynikach wyszukiwania. Przykład:

  • Strona główna kategorii: „Sukienki wieczorowe – Sklep XYZ”
  • Strona 2 paginacji: „Sukienki wieczorowe – strona 2 – Sklep XYZ”

Nie zapomnij też o aktualizacji tagów nagłówków H1, jeśli są powielane na każdej stronie.

4. Upewnij się, że paginacja działa na urządzeniach mobilnych

Nie każda implementacja paginacji wygląda dobrze na ekranie smartfona. Zbyt małe przyciski, brak responsywności lub niedziałające przyciski „następna” mogą skutecznie zniechęcić użytkownika do przeglądania dalej.

Stosuj więc duże, klikalne elementy, odpowiednie odstępy i testuj paginację pod kątem UX na różnych rozdzielczościach. To szczególnie ważne, gdy duża część ruchu pochodzi z urządzeń mobilnych.

Paginacja a infinite scroll – co wybrać?

Coraz więcej serwisów (szczególnie mediów i sklepów) odchodzi od klasycznej paginacji na rzecz tzw. infinite scroll, czyli automatycznego wczytywania kolejnych elementów listy podczas przewijania. Takie rozwiązanie poprawia płynność korzystania ze strony i może zwiększać zaangażowanie.

Ale nie wszystko złoto, co się scrolluje.

Z perspektywy SEO, paginacja jest nadal bezpieczniejszym i bardziej przewidywalnym rozwiązaniem. Infinite scroll, jeśli nie jest dobrze zaimplementowany, może skutkować brakiem dostępu dla robota wyszukiwarki do dalszych stron, problemami z indeksowaniem oraz trudnościami w linkowaniu.

W niektórych przypadkach można połączyć oba rozwiązania – infinite scroll dla użytkowników i paginacja w kodzie HTML dla wyszukiwarki. To tzw. progressive enhancement i wymaga nieco więcej pracy programistycznej, ale daje najlepsze rezultaty.

Najczęstsze błędy przy wdrożeniu paginacji

Choć paginacja wydaje się banalna, w praktyce wiele serwisów popełnia podstawowe błędy:

  • brak unikalnych adresów URL dla każdej strony paginacji,
  • brak standardowych linków w kodzie HTML (działanie tylko na JS),
  • brak linków do pierwszej strony (co może wywołać efekt „sieroty”),
  • identyczne meta tagi i tytuły na każdej stronie,
  • brak widocznych i klikalnych przycisków paginacji,
  • nieprzemyślane wykluczanie stron z indeksu.

Pamiętaj – paginacja ułatwia użytkownikom poruszanie się po stronie, ale tylko wtedy, gdy jest zrozumiała i intuicyjna. Dobrze wdrożona paginacja poprawia doświadczenie użytkownika, ułatwia przeglądanie dużych zbiorów treści, a także wspiera widoczność serwisu w wynikach wyszukiwania.

Podsumowanie

Paginacja na stronie internetowej

Paginacja to technika dzielenia dużych zbiorów treści (np. produktów, wpisów blogowych, wyników wyszukiwania) na osobne, numerowane strony, co ułatwia nawigację i poprawia UX. Ma też znaczenie dla SEO – pomaga robotom wyszukiwarek zrozumieć strukturę witryny, o ile jest prawidłowo wdrożona. Kluczowe zasady to m.in. unikalne i czytelne adresy URL, spójne linkowanie między stronami, zróżnicowane meta tagi i responsywne przyciski dostosowane do urządzeń mobilnych. Choć alternatywą jest infinite scroll, paginacja pozostaje bezpieczniejszym rozwiązaniem SEO. Unikanie błędów takich jak brak unikalnych URL-i, identyczne meta tagi czy działanie wyłącznie na JavaScript, pozwala zwiększyć użyteczność strony i jej widoczność w wyszukiwarkach.

Zostań partnerem inmarketing!

Skontaktuj się z nami
Bartłomiej Speth SEO Specialist

Bartłomiej Speth

SEO Specialist

W inmarketing Bartek zajmuje się pozycjonowaniem stron klientów czyli SEO 🙂 Przeprowadza audyty stron, zarówno pod kątem technicznym jak i contentowym. Dba o wartościowy link building pozycjonowanych stron. W branży od 2008 roku, odczuł na własnej skórze wszystkie możliwe aktualizacje algorytmów wyszukiwarki Google. Od początku kariery słyszy, że SEO umarło, mimo to nadal ma się dobrze 🙂